Not sure if this is the right forum section for this question - but, I want to lengthen the animation for the "ImpaleTargestDust" effect model. It's a cloud of dust that explodes and settles to the ground. I want to make the dust cloud last longer. There is only one animation included for this model, birth.

Is there a way to do it, perhaps using the War3 Model Editor?

Export the model, and edit the .mld file. You need to draw out the key frames - make them happen later. The animation plays at 30fps, and I suspect it makes heavy use or particle emitters, so mind the visibility track, too.

Or

you can simply create the a unit with the effect of the desired model, and set its Animation speed to a fraction using GUI -> Unit -> SetAnimationSpeed.
